New Delhi: At the Paris Olympics, wrestler Aman Sehrawat was defeated by Rei Higuchi of Japan in the men's 57kg semifinals. In the few minutes leading up to the commencement of the match, the opponent outscored the Indian wrestler 10-0 thanks to technical dominance. Aman will now compete tomorrow, Friday, for the bronze medal. The Indian men's hockey team had just won their second straight Olympic bronze medal, defeating Spain 2-1. Neeraj Chopra, the gold medallist from India in Tokyo 2020, will compete for the gold again later in the evening in the men's javelin throw final.
Aman had defeated Vladimir Egorov of North Macedonia by a score of 10-0 in his round of 16 match earlier in the day. In the quarterfinal, he defeated Zelimkhan Abakanov of Albania by a score of 12-0 thanks to his better technical skills. In the same weight class, Ravi Kumar Dahiya had taken home a silver medal from the Olympics in Tokyo. At the national selection trials for the Olympic qualifications, Aman emerged victorious over Ravi, securing a quota for Paris 2024.
